I drive mine like a granny, before the Turbo replacement and after...........But I just give the old girl a booting in command shift and back off with out changing gears on each journey.

If you see soot, its done its job in cleaning the vanes.

I am not sure on Dereks driving style, and not sure if it were a Recon/or New Turbo's refitted. Mine was a 2010MY line pinch, so was Brand New. Turbo's were on a 3month+ wait, and under warrenty the dealer was given one off the production line. So will it make a difference being NEW?????

Who knows, maybe your lucky, maybe you aint.
